Advanced AI Command (AAC) gives you full control of AI squads straight from the map. Open the map, click a squad, and a clean command menu lets you order moves, set formations and stances, manage behavior, board vehicles, build convoys, and run building assaults — in singleplayer, the World Editor, and Game Master (commands respect your faction).
Features
Map command menu — click any friendly AI squad and issue orders without leaving the map.
Movement orders — Move, Force Move, Attack, Defend, with chained waypoints.
Formations — Column, Staggered Column, Wedge, Line, Diamond, Circle, plus an Auto mode that picks a formation from the terrain. Squads hold formation while following and close up tight on the move.
Stances — Stand, Crouch, Prone, or Auto (hand stance back to the AI).
Behavior — Open Fire or strict Hold Fire (they won't shoot even when shot at).
Recruit — pull a whole AI squad under your command.
Vehicles — order squads to get in a chosen vehicle or dismount.
Attach / Detach — link squads into foot-follow groups or vehicle convoys.
Entry — stack on a building's door, breach, and either Garrison (move in and hold) or Clear (every man works the rooms, opening doors); squads push contacts aggressively instead of turtling.
Map readability — live player markers and per-soldier dots for your own squad.
AI awareness — soldiers yield to each other to avoid clogging doorways and hallways.
How to use: open the map, click a squad's icon to grab it, pick an order, then click the map (or a target) to confirm.
No dependencies required. Works in SP and MP.
Note: this is built and tested on PC. The command menu is designed around the mouse and map, so I'm not sure how well it works on console — PC recommended.
